B> This would be sort of like a dimmer switch for a light where
B> you can adjust how much light is output from the bulb.
B> The way electric ranges work now is they go on and off, on
B> and off.
B> Less heat means the "burner" goes on for a little while,
B> then off for quite awhile. Then with more heat, the "burner"
B> is on for a long time, then off for a little amount of time.
